About this experience

When you want to surf Kapolei, head to Kalaeloa Beach Park - a west side location near Disney's Aulani resort. This spot delivers warm waves in ideal conditions. The breaks here make it perfect for first-timers, while experienced instructors who know these waters intimately guide every session.

You can choose between 1-hour or 2-hour lessons tailored to any skill level. Private instruction works great for kids ages 3-12 or under 100 pounds, with tandem surfing or side-by-side coaching based on your child's size and confidence. Before anyone hits the water, there's always a land demonstration to nail the basics. Your instructor stays right with you the entire time - no getting left behind.

Exclusive lessons pair just two students with one instructor, while group sessions handle up to four people (best for strong swimmers who don't need life jackets). The ohana package is where families really shine - everyone learns together with private instruction that adapts to mixed ages and abilities. Every lesson starts on the beach with proper technique and safety training before moving to Kapolei's surf.

Group lessons start from $109 per person, with private adult sessions from $139 and children's private lessons from $119. 2-hour options are also available. Every experience includes your rashguard, reef shoes, and surfboard - no hidden fees. The ohana package sweetens the deal with transportation, photos, and souvenir t-shirts or hats. Round trip transportation not included in standard lesson price. Just bring swimsuits, towels, and sunscreen to the Kalaeloa meeting point.

Kids as young as 3 can start learning, with weight-based modifications ensuring everyone gets safe, effective instruction. Surfing is an extreme sport - please surf responsibly. Rated #35 of 392 Boat Tours & Water Sports in Honolulu with 326 TripAdvisor reviews.
